SCLC counts the size of different types of source code files, providing the 
number of comment, non-comment, blank, and total lines. In addition, a count of 
"tokens" is provided for organizations where code layout variability makes 
line-oriented size counts unreliable for analysis purposes. The latest stable 
release of SCLC supports the following 27 file types: Ada, Assembly, Awk, C, 
C++, Chapel, CSharp, CSS, Eiffel, FORTRAN, HTML, Java, JavaScript, Jess, JSP, 
Lisp, make, Matlab, Pascal, Perl, Python, shell, SQL, Tcl, Template, XML, ZPL.
